Problems assigning alignments to Offset or Curb Return type

I was wondering if anyone has tried and experienced problems with assigning alignments to the Offset or Curb Return type that were created by layout or from objects.  I'd like to use those types as logical categories to group my alignments in the data shortcuts interface, but am wondering if this will cause unforseen problems for me.  I know that it is possible to do this at time of creation from layout or objects and I know that you do NOT want to reassign alignments created as offset or curb return to other categories, but anything to help organize objects in the data shortcuts interface would be nice.

From what I have come to understand, "Centerline", "Offeset", "Curb Return", and "Misc." alignments CAN be generated from layouts and objects, CAN be switched from one to the other, and exist for organizational purposes. If you are still wary, draw a polyline, create an "Offset" alignment from it, and change the type to "Curb Return," there should be no issues.

I agree. I aslo don't see any issue with changing a catagory but I do try to do it before building corridors.
